Armand Tagoona
Settlement: Baker Lake / Qamani’tuaq
(1926-1991) — E2-35
Alternative Names: Tagoona Tagoona, Armand Tagoona
Exhibitions
- Armand Tagoona Drawings, Robertson Galleries
- Armand Tagoona Drawings, Robertson Galleries
- Baker Lake Print Collection *73, (annual collection)
- Baker Lake Print Retrospective: A Twenty Year Anniversary, The Upstairs Gallery
- Baker Lake Prints & Print-Drawings: 1970-1976, Winnipeg Art Gallery
- Baker Lake Prints - Ten Year Retrospective, The Upstairs Gallery
- Contemporary Inuit Drawings, Muscarelle Museum of Art College of William and Mary
- Inuit Art in the 1970s, Department of Indian Affairs and Northern Development, and the Agnes Etherington Art Centre
- Looking South, Winnipeg Art Gallery
- Polar Vision: Canadian Eskimo Graphics, Jerusalem Artists' House Museum
- Qamanittuaq: Where the River Widens Drawings by Baker Lake Artists, Macdonald Stewart Art Centre
- Qiviuq: A Legend in Art, Carleton University Art Gallery
Collections
- Canada Council Art Bank, Ottawa
- Canadian Museum of Civilization, Hull
- Prince of Wales Northern Heritage Centre, Yellowknife
- Winnipeg Art Gallery, Winnipeg
